Statute of Limitations

Mesothelioma and other asbestos-related illnesses take a long time to develop, which can complicate the statute of limitations for filing an action. A knowledgeable attorney can help victims determine their deadlines and file within them. The lawyer will examine the claim, inform the defendants, and build the case using evidence, and then negotiate a settlement or plead for a jury award at trial.

Statute of limitations deadlines for personal injury and wrongful death cases vary by state. There are many factors that affect how the statute of limitations is applied, including the time when asbestos exposure occurred, where the victim lives, the states they worked in, and the location of asbestos-related companies.

The discovery rule is beneficial to most asbestos victims. It allows the time limit to start at the point that the disease was first discovered, or when it would have been reasonable for it to be discovered. This is in contrast to the state's statute of limitations, which are usually set to begin at the date of exposure.

In certain situations the statute of limitations can be extended or stopped. For example when the victim is minor or does not have the legal capacity to make an action. It is also possible that the statute of limitations could be extended in special situations, like those involving fraud or concealment.

If the statute of limitations expires before the mesothelioma case is filed, the mesothelioma victims may lose their chance to be compensated. However, they may still have other options for financial compensation, like trust funds or insurance.

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os patients suffering from m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ases could seek compensation through trust funds. These funds were set up by companies that produced or sold asbestos compensation-containing products and went bankrupt. To avoid being sued by creditors, these compan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to set aside funds in trusts to ensure that victims could receive financial compensation.

Each asbestos trust has distinct requirements for eligibility which must be met for victims to receive financial compensation. A qualified mesothelioma lawyer will assist a victim to learn about the process and gather the necessary documents required to make a claim. This includes proof of employment, military service documentation and complete medical records that prove the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ist victims in filing for expedited reviews at each asbestos trust fund. This can speed up the process of claims and increase the amount awarded to a victim. However, there is a limit to the amount of compensation a person can receive through an expedited review.

Depending on the severity of a victim's asbestos-related condition It is possible for them to receive a low six figure or more in total compensation under the asbestos trust fund system. The compensation is designed to cover a wide range of costs, including funeral costs, mesothelioma treatment loss of income, and any future losses.

People who have been di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ition or loved ones of them can also file workers compensation claims. These could cover medical expenses and loss of income. These claims are typically filed with the state workers' compensation office. It is also important to consider whether they are eligible for government-run insurance programs such as Medicare and Medicaid which offer healthcare coverage for seniors as well as people with low incomes.

Veterans who were exposed to asbestos while in the military may apply for benefits through the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A). VA benefits can cover the costs of treatment at some of the most prominent mesothelioma clinics and also provide an annual disability payment which is based on the severity of a service-connected illness or injury, such as mesothelioma. These benefits aren't incompatible with the filing of an injury claim for personal injury or a VA disability compensation claim. However, veterans must file both to receive the maximum amount of compensation.
